 Compound Interest Explained with Simple Examples Compound interest is one of the strongest tools to grow your money. Whether you save in a bank account, invest in mutual funds , or keep money in a digital savings app, compound interest helps your money grow faster than simple interest . Many beginners think it’s complicated, but the idea is very simple: you earn interest on your money AND also on the interest already earned. In this article, we’ll explain compound interest in an easy way, with simple examples anyone can understand. ๐Ÿ”น What is Compound Interest? Compound interest means your interest keeps increasing because your balance keeps increasing. Every time interest is added, your next interest amount becomes bigger. In simple words: Money grows on money. ๐Ÿ”น Compound Interest Formula (Easy Version) You don’t need to memorize the full formula. 1. Start a ₹100 SIP in Mutual Funds (Best for Beginners)


A SIP (Systematic Investment Plan) allows you to invest as low as ₹100 per month.


๐Ÿ’ก Why students should invest in SIPs?


Low risk


High long-term returns


No need for big money


Perfect for beginners

2. Buy Digital Gold (Start from ₹10)


Digital gold is 24K pure gold stored in secure vaults.

You can start with ₹10, ₹50, or ₹100.


✔ Benefits:


No risk of theft


Easy to sell anytime


Gold value increases year by year

4. Peer-to-Peer Lending (P2P) – Earn High Interest


P2P lending allows you to lend small amounts and earn 10%–12% yearly interest.


๐Ÿ’ก Minimum investment: ₹500

7. Start a Small Recurring Deposit (RD)


RD is a guaranteed investment — no market risk.


๐Ÿงฎ You can start with:


₹100, ₹300, or ₹500 per month.


✔ Why RD is good for students?


Safe returns


Helps build saving habit


Perfect for short-term goals
